Transaction 90516360249d0892fc9edd3252a690ca7ff044cf80a2efc133e3e23b7ae5572d

1 Input
2 Outputs
  • 90516360249d0892fc9edd3252a690ca7ff044cf80a2efc133e3e23b7ae5572d:0
  • value  287792
    address  36TZxELbctzLViCQmvr223frsx281w86hS
  • 90516360249d0892fc9edd3252a690ca7ff044cf80a2efc133e3e23b7ae5572d:1
  • value  418105
    address  bc1qkyw63e0xautxy0lr6tmtuemjmne9h3j2wrdlsj